Your Role:
The HR Generalist supports day-to-day HR operations for the U.S. holding company, with responsibilities spanning payroll, benefits administration, onboarding, employee relations, compliance, and data digitization. The primary focus of the role is end-to-end payroll operations, along with HRIS implementation and optimization as part of a multi-year modernization project. This is a hands-on role serving as the payroll point of contact and primary system administrator, ensuring accurate and timely execution of employee pay across multiple entities and states while fostering a positive work environment.
Execute accurate and timely multi-state payroll cycles (exempt and non-exempt) across two entities with separate payroll platforms and pay schedules
Administer time and attendance; review timesheets, resolve discrepancies, and process deductions, garnishments, bonuses, and off-cycle checks
Ensure compliance with federal, state, and local payroll regulations, taxes, and wage and hour laws in California, Alaska, Idaho, and Texas
Partner with the Finance department on payroll approval, reconciliation, and reporting
Lead and/or support quarterly and year-end regulatory reporting including W2s, 1094C/1095C (ACA), and 941 filings
Support 401k administration including manual entry of hires and terminations, deduction codes, Section 125, employer match true-ups, annual testing, and the annual 401k audit
Lead and/or support HRIS implementation, configuration, and testing of new modules including benefits, open enrollment, and onboarding, collaborating with HR, IT, and vendors
Serve as primary HRIS system administrator; manage data migration, data integrity, security, permissions, and troubleshooting
Generate HR reports, dashboards, and metrics; create user guides and train managers and employees on self-service tools
Support daily benefits administration including invoice reconciliation, payroll deductions, carrier portal administration, open enrollment, life-event changes, and terminations
Facilitate new hire onboarding and help convert manual processes to automated HRIS workflows
Support basic employee relations inquiries and escalate matters appropriately while promoting a positive company culture
Maintain employee records, support digitization of paper files, and assist with compliance reporting and internal/external audits
